  • @wingchunchick93 One way to tell if you have a female lovie is provide them some shredding toys or plain white paper in small strips. Female lovies are constantly trying to tidy their nests and living areas... if she tears of small strips of materials or gathers other types of materials and tucks them into her rump feathers... she's getting ready or if she has eggs/babies already, she's maintaining cleanliness in the nest.
